Article ID: 839587 - Last Review: September 20, 2006 - Revision: 3.0 You receive a "Publish completed with errors" error message when you add a new picklist value to the Preferred Contact field in Microsoft CRMOn This PageSYMPTOMSYou add a new picklist value to the Preferred Contacts field for the account object. When you publish the customization in Deployment Manager, you receive the following error message: Publish completed with errors. Please see event log for details. CAUSEThe problem is an error in the XML file that is used when the customization is published in Deployment Manager. The preferredmethodcontactcode picklist has the nextvalue attribute set incorrectly to 6 instead of 7. This causes the error when Microsoft CRM inserts new picklist values into the StringMap table. This table is located in the OrganizationName_MSCRM SQL database. RESOLUTIONMicrosoft CRM has a fix for this problem that is part of a cumulative update. The cumulative update information is described in the following Microsoft Knowledge Base article: 904435
